When Will I Receive My NetID?

This article applies to: NetIDs


New students receive their NetID and activation code beginning in early April. During the activation process, they are introduced to policies governing the use of Cornell’s computing resources. They also activate their Cornell email address, set their NetID password, and choose their password security questions.

New faculty and staff receive their NetIDs as part of the employment process.

Students who don't receive their NetID before they arrive on campus (or the start of the term for online students), or during registration, should contact the IT Service Desk. Students must have a valid Cornell ID card with photograph, or government-issued photo ID, that can be used for identity verification in order to get a NetID in this way.
